Ethiopia hopes a new air sensor will improve the performance of its athletes
Exposure to emissions and air impurities causes oxidative stress and inflammation in the cardiovascular system of athletes in the long term

Ethiopia is going a step further to improve the performance of its athletes by investing in air quality.
The eastern Africa nation, renowned in world sports for producing some of the best marathoners is now joining regional competitors Kenya and Uganda in investing in air monitoring. Other countries that are leading in the same cause are Senegal, Nigeria, South Africa, and Tanzania.
